Premiums vary for disability insurance based on a number of factors. Here are some of the most common determinants of premiums:

  • company
  • health
  • current state of residence
  • gender
  • age
  • income
  • policy riders

Depending on your health and current status (medical school, residency/fellowship, attending) this process length may differ. Disability underwriting is notoriously difficult to obtain and the insurance comapny is usually going to want records from all of your physician visits over the last 5-10 years, which can take a while to obtain these records. It is not uncommon for the underwriting process to take 1-3 months or longer.

Most insurance companies will let you increase your benefit in one of two ways - through a Future Increase Option (FIO) or Benefit Increase/Purchase Rider (BIR/BPR).
